Im going to attempt to answer your questions according to the laws of my state and yes I drove school bus junior and senior year of high school ( guessing you will find this shocking as north carolina no longer allows this oppertunity)
passed the training first time and hold a cdl for past 20 yrs with 3 million miles under my belt accident free as I owned 3 semis and lease operated 7 of my buddies which were also bus drivers in their last two yrs of high school during our training we were instructed to never pass under no circumstances it's NC law that bus does not pass at anytime regardless of zone however NC law did make a provision for farm equipment wagons buggies bicycles and horses or any vehicle under power "displaying a SMV" traveling under 25 mph the bus can legally pass on solid yellow in your lane ,double yellow as long as the driver felt there was ample clear vision and no oncoming traffic but it is not legal to do so on a bridge or rail crossing (bridge being defined from approach apron to approach apron opposite of ends of said bridge) pics of OP clearly meet these requirements Now the question is does Kansas allow this I have no idea so yes I would have passed in this situation in pics as all the criteria is meet. by the way that section of road in pics is twice as wide as any road in our mountainous terrain where I live we might have 10 miles of road that good in our whole county my problem with this situation is there is two sides to every story OP says he's headed for the drive on the right and by the track on the shoulder of road between the two pics that tractor is clearly not moving over 10 mph did he display a signal ? How was the bus driver suppose to know he was turning right?
